In this second installment of our series on becoming hard to kill, we begin our top-10 countdown of "hard-to-kill" skills. This week, we have a frank conversation about the role that weapons training can play in this. This topic almost didn't even make the cut for our discussion, but it's unavoidable in any conversation about survival, so let's get it out of the way right up front. As we discuss in the episode, I believe that any use of weapons should be the last and smallest piece of the puzzle when it comes to your personal safety. Should you choose to participate in any sort of weapons-related training though, we'll give you some great advice on where to look and how to get started.
